Trout Lake – South

If you're looking to launch on Trout Lake in the Boulder Junction area, the South ramp is your public access point. Managed by the Wisconsin Department of Natural Resources, it's a straightforward option for getting your boat on the water. The ramp provides reliable public access to Trout Lake, making it a solid choice whether you're heading out for a morning of fishing or just want to explore the lake.
